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Pure Value ETF (NYSEARCA:RFV – Get Free Report) saw a large increase in short interest during the month of May. As of May 29th, there was short interest totaling 793 shares, an increase of 66.9% from the May 14th total of 475 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 4,979 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 0.2 days. Currently, 0.0% of the company’s stock are short sold.
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Pure Value ETF Trading Down 0.4%
RFV stock traded down $0.53 during mid-day trading on Tuesday, hitting $145.11. The stock had a trading volume of 3,825 shares, compared to its average volume of 7,047. The stock has a market capitalization of $327.95 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of 10.99 and a beta of 1.05. The company has a fifty day moving average of $138.92 and a 200 day moving average of $134.62.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Pure Value ETF has a 1-year low of $118.14 and a 1-year high of $147.71.

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Pure Value ETF Company Profile
The Invesco S&P MidCap 400 Pure Value ETF (RFV) is an exchange-traded fund that is based on the S&P Mid Cap 400 Pure Value index. The fund tracks a fundamentally weighted index of US-listed value companies. RFV was launched on Mar 1, 2006 and is managed by Invesco.
